Output 3b1377684a341f44214c6971388027ef4c8b739ccee9a408dac58dfbd2a34a6d:1

value
19755749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 187d95005c9cc8b1e7c4463d29ab268538579bca OP_EQUAL
address
33vWajuXUZSzdJpL93XCWdpwLb8pddYKMN
transaction
3b1377684a341f44214c6971388027ef4c8b739ccee9a408dac58dfbd2a34a6d
spent
true